AI Summary
- Requires applicants under age 18 seeking a marriage license to be residents of West Virginia
- Maintains the existing minimum marriage age of 16 years old with parental or guardian consent
- Preserves the requirement that the other party to the marriage cannot be more than four years older than the minor applicant
- Continues to require signed affirmations from minor applicants that they are marrying freely and voluntarily without duress or coercion
- Does not affect marriages legally entered into before the 2023 law or valid marriages from other jurisdictions
Legislative Description
To amend the section of child marriage under 18
